Parental involvement boosts student success, yet busy schedules can limit school engagement. As Joyce Epstein stated, “With frequent interactions between schools, families, and communities, more students will receive common messages from various people about the importance of school, of working hard, of thinking creatively, and of staying in school.” Grade Link Academy bridges communication gaps through an intuitive platform keeping all stakeholders connected.

Centralized Information Hub

Grade Link provides one dashboard for academic insights, news and collaboration. Parents appreciate the convenience of a centralized platform with classroom details at their fingertips:

  • Review student grades, attendance records and assessment results
  • Access syllabi, course materials and assignment descriptions
  • Read weekly classroom newsletters and school announcements
  • Email or message teachers with questions or feedback

With transparent access, parents gain a window into academics to better support their child.

Seamless Home-School Feedback Loop

Two-way communication streamlines problem solving. Teachers and parents collaborate addressing needs in real time through:

  • Direct messages resolving issues confidentially
  • Online forms to schedule parent-teacher conferences
  • Discussion threads about learning strategies
  • Shared document edits when drafting student plans
  • Quick polls gauging opinions on topics

This seamless feedback loop keeps everyone progressing together.

Multilingual Access

Language should never block engagement. Grade Link translates all content into 50+ home languages with one click. Families participate equally:

  • Read updates in your home language
  • Listen to auto-translated calls and videos
  • Use Google translate to send messages
  • Add comments in your native tongue
  • Spread the word to other multilingual families

Technology breaks down language barriers that previously excluded some parents.

User-Friendly for All Ages

Simplified site navigation makes Grade Link accessible for parents of all technical abilities. Support features include:

  • Bold icons and drop-down menus
  • Auto-saving drafts to prevent lost work
  • Child accounts with only relevant information
  • Custom text size and high contrast display
  • Voice dictation for typing comments
  • Companion mobile app for on-the-go access

User testing ensures the platform remains intuitive for diverse needs.
